I received a copy of this book for an honest review
I have been waiting for Trappers story for a while but who hasn’t with all the snippets we have gotten in all the past books. I have to say this is my favorite book of this series if I could give it 6 stars I would. We know things were bad for Trapper growing up but what he endured I was not prepared for.
Trapper’s mother left him as a teenager to fend for himself. He slept on the street and ate out of trashcans until Avery befriended him at school and helped Trapper see not everyone will ignore you, leave you, or torment you but will love you no matter what you have been thought. Avery has also lived in hell and Trapper finds this out on his own and does what he can to protect Avery even if that means to turn and run away.
My heart broke for Avery when I read the back story. The way Trapper protected Avery since they were kids made me fall in love even more with Trapper. Avery waits and hangs on to the thought that one day Trapper will come back but that day never seems to come. When Trapper decides to stop running and face his demons will Avery still be there waiting?
The secrets and the twists in this one were amazing. The way we learn about Trapper and Avery’s past and present was remarkable. Absolutely loved how the snippets of Trappers past from each previous book was the beginning of this book and then it took off from there. Not only did I fall more in love with Trapper my heart also fell for Avery. Avery was so kind and holds so much love for Trapper. I have to say one of my favorite things is that we get little glimpse of how the other couples are now doing after they have settled down.
